Job description

Under the direction of the Director of Finance, the Accounting Manager is responsible for performing specialized accounting, financial reporting, reconciliation, and compliance functions in support of the organization's fiscal operations. The Accounting Manager ensures the accuracy and integrity of financial records, supports accounts payable and accounts receivable processes, maintains compliance with applicable accounting standards and charter school fiscal requirements, and promotes strong internal controls and audit readiness.

This position collaborates closely with departments across the organization to support budget development, expenditure monitoring, financial reporting, fiscal compliance, and operational decision-making. The Accounting Manager serves as a key resource in maintaining accurate financial records, supporting audits, ensuring proper account coding, and advancing sound fiscal practices that support the organization's mission and strategic priorities. Essential Responsibilities

Accounting Operations and Financial Management

  • Maintain and reconcile financial records, accounts, and transactions to ensure accuracy, completeness, and compliance with organizational policies, accounting standards, and applicable regulations.
  • Manage accounts payable and accounts receivable processes, including reviewing, verifying, coding, processing, and reconciling financial transactions.
  • Research, investigate, and resolve accounting discrepancies, account variances, coding issues, and transaction errors to maintain accurate financial records and internal controls.
  • Utilize financial management systems, accounting software, spreadsheets, and reporting tools to process transactions, analyze data, and maintain accurate financial records.
  • Maintain and monitor account coding structures in accordance with California school accounting standards and organizational chart of accounts requirements.
  • Review expenditures and revenue transactions for appropriate resource, goal, function, object, and program coding, as applicable.

Financial Reporting and Analysis

  • Prepare, analyze, and maintain financial reports, reconciliations, and supporting documentation to provide accurate financial information and ensure audit readiness.
  • Support budget development, expenditure monitoring, and financial reporting activities by providing financial analysis, account reconciliation, and fiscal data as requested.
  • Assist with monthly, quarterly, and annual financial closing processes, including account reconciliation, journal entries, and preparation of supporting schedules and reports.
  • Assist in the preparation and reconciliation of financial information used for state reporting, attendance-related funding calculations, audits, and other required submissions.

Compliance, Audit, and Internal Controls

  • Ensure financial transactions are recorded and reported in accordance with California school accounting standards, charter school requirements, applicable federal and state regulations, and organizational fiscal policies.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able federal, state, local, and organizational fiscal requirements, including education-related financial regulations, reporting requirements, and accounting procedures.
  • Monitor and reconcile revenues and expenditures associated with state, federal, local, and grant-funded programs to ensure compliance with applicable funding requirements.
  • Maintain accounting records, contracts, purchase orders, invoices, and related financial documentation to establish and preserve appropriate audit trails and financial accountability.
  • Support internal and external audits by preparing documentation, audit schedules, reconciliations, responding to requests, and ensuring the accuracy and completeness of financial records.
  • Assist in implementing and maintaining internal controls that safeguard organizational assets and support compliance with charter school financial requirements.
